Definition of Steel Erectors
Steel erectors are professionals who are responsible for placing and installing structural steel components in building and construction sites. These components may include beams, columns, and other steel structures that are meant to provide support for a building.
Importance of Steel Erectors in Building & Construction Industry
Steel erectors play a vital role in the building and construction industry. Without their expertise, it would be impossible to erect high-rise buildings, bridges, and other structures made of steel. They are necessary for ensuring the safety and stability of these structures and must work closely with other construction professionals, such as architects and engineers, to ensure that every aspect of the project is completed successfully.
Types of Steel Erectors
There are different types of steel erectors, each specializing in a particular area of expertise. These include connector erectors, who specialize in connecting steel members with bolts or welding, and reinforcing ironworkers, who are responsible for reinforcing concrete structures with steel bars.
Services Offered by Steel Erectors
Steel erectors offer a wide range of services, including the installation of steel components, structural welding, and bolted connections. They also work with cranes, rigging equipment, and other specialized tools to help them install these components safely and efficiently.
Qualifications and Training Required for Steel Erectors
Steel erectors must have a high school diploma or equivalent and must complete an apprenticeship program to gain the necessary skills and knowledge. They must also pass a physical exam and safety training courses to ensure that they are physically fit and knowledgeable about safety protocols.
Safety Measures taken by Steel Erectors
Steel erectors take a range of safety measures to ensure that they and their team members are safe while working on site. This includes wearing personal protective equipment, using safety harnesses, and following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) guidelines.
Factors Affecting the Cost of Steel Erectors Services
The cost of steel erectors services varies depending on many factors, such as the size of the project, the complexity of the work involved, and the location of the job site. Other factors that may affect the cost include the level of experience of the steel erectors and the type of equipment required.
Tips for Hiring Steel Erectors
When hiring steel erectors, it's important to look for professionals who have experience in the type of project you are working on. It's also important to consider their qualifications, safety record, and skills. You should also check for references and reviews from previous clients.
